Definition and Purpose of Wisconsin Form F01812

Wisconsin Form F01812 is utilized by nursing homes to report financial data to the Wisconsin Medicaid Program. This specific form is integral for determining Medicaid payment rates, ensuring that the provided funds accurately reflect each facility's financial requirements. The form encompasses various schedules necessary for comprehensive financial disclosure, including facility information, revenue and expense reporting, patient days, and administrative costs. Compliance with this form is mandated by state law, making timely and accurate submission crucial to maintaining appropriate payment rates.

Key Elements of Wisconsin Form F01812

The form comprises several critical components essential for comprehensive financial reporting:

  • Facility Information: Includes identification details and contact information for accurate record keeping.
  • Revenue and Expense Reporting: Requires thorough documentation of all financial inflows and outflows.
  • Patient Days: Essential for calculating the cost-per-day metric used in Medicaid payments.
  • Administrative Costs: Encompasses all general facility management expenses that factor into overall financial analysis.

To effectively navigate the form, understanding each element's purpose and ensuring accurate data collection is vital.
